Nablus: Two Palestinians were killed and others injured on Sunday in Israeli attacks targeting several areas across the Gaza Strip. According to Palestine News and Information Agency - WAFA, medical sources confirmed that two Palestinians lost their lives, including one individual who succumbed to injuries sustained in previous incidents. The attacks left several others wounded due to Israeli forces' gunfire in multiple areas of the Strip. These events occurred amid ongoing violations of the ceasefire agreement.
In Gaza City, Israeli artillery launched shells in eastern regions, while soldiers deployed smoke grenades in the northern areas of the city. Additionally, there were reports of demolition activities affecting residential buildings in the northwest of the Gaza Strip. Southern Gaza City also witnessed the destruction of homes by Israeli forces.
Further south, in Rafah, artillery shelling was reported in the northwestern areas, contributing to the growing tension in the region. Meanwhile, in Khan Younis, reconnaissance aircraft increased their presence over the city, coinciding with artillery targeting its eastern sections.
